Tiger Woods hosted a private amateur golf tournament this week after withdrawing from the Safeway Open. The event was held in California, and Woods served as swing instructor for a clinic, which means he was pumping 3-woods and hitting irons.

This this noteworthy because we have not seen Woods hit a ball publicly since he dumped three in the water at Congressional earlier this year.

Several folks were on hand for the event and took video of Woods swinging. His swing looks a tad cautious but actually pretty good.

I have not really understood the angst over Woods pulling out of the Safeway Open over performance issues (which he said on Monday). It would be one thing if Woods said his back was acting up again. That would be troubling. But Woods had performance issues at the beginning of 2015 and played in the final three pairings at Augusta a few months later.

The swing looks fine, albeit slow, as his old coach Hank Haney pointed out.

Tiger will return. And, back willing, he will be good again.
